filename and line are valid for both Event and Span, but for Span they are not part of the hash key, since the push and pop events will come from different line numbers (& possibly different file names).
It's a moot point at the moment, though, since metadata for spans is currently not cached in the metadata registry, only in the span registry which uses the span name as the key. This may change in the future; an alternative design would have one metadata per ecs_os_perf_trace_push callsite and put the span names into values (like log messages).

tracing_core borrows Callsite for 'static and demands that Callsite can provide a reference to the Metadata (fn metadata(&self) -> &Metadata<'_>).
I guess I could store the MetadataRequest inside DynamicCallsite and do lookups in REGISTRY every time but I'm not seeing any advantages to doing that...
